What Does Seeing This Dream Symbolize?

Dreams involving zombies often symbolize emotional numbness, unresolved fear, or situations in life where something feels “dead but still moving.” Zombies are neither alive nor truly dead, and this strange state often reflects confusion, stagnation, or emotional exhaustion in waking life.

You may be dealing with:

  • A relationship that has lost its emotional warmth
  • A job that drains your energy but feels hard to leave
  • A routine that feels repetitive and lifeless
  • Fear of becoming disconnected from your true self

This dream can also symbolize feeling overwhelmed by external pressures. Zombies often appear in large numbers, representing problems, responsibilities, or people who seem to drain your emotional or mental energy.

Sometimes, the dream reflects fear of change. Zombies represent what happens when growth stops. Your mind may be urging you to awaken emotionally, mentally, or spiritually before you feel completely stuck.

Islamic Interpretation of This Dream

In Islamic dream interpretation, frightening figures often represent internal struggles, trials, or harmful influences rather than literal events. Scholars emphasize that dreams are symbolic and should be understood with wisdom and calm reflection.

From an Islamic perspective, such a dream may symbolize:

  • Fear of losing moral or spiritual direction
  • Influence of negative company or harmful habits
  • Inner conflict between faith and worldly distractions
  • Anxiety caused by stress or unaddressed guilt

Islam teaches that disturbing dreams may come from anxiety or Shaytan, and they should not cause fear or panic. It is recommended to:

  • Seek refuge in Allah after waking
  • Avoid sharing frightening dreams widely
  • Reflect on your actions and intentions
  • Increase remembrance (dhikr) and prayer

This dream can be a reminder to strengthen faith, seek guidance, and return to spiritual balance.

Psychological Interpretation of This Dream

Psychologically, this dream is often linked to stress, burnout, anxiety, or emotional overload. Zombies represent suppressed emotions or fears that refuse to disappear.

Common psychological triggers include:

  • Chronic stress or exhaustion
  • Feeling emotionally numb or detached
  • Fear of losing identity or control
  • Exposure to disturbing media or content
  • Unresolved trauma or fear

If you feel chased by zombies, it may reflect avoidance running from problems you haven’t faced. Then If you are surrounded, it may suggest feeling trapped by responsibilities or expectations. If you become a zombie yourself, it may symbolize fear of losing motivation or individuality.

Your mind uses powerful imagery to bring attention to emotional states that need healing.


Common Dream Scenarios and Their Meanings

Different variations of this dream carry unique messages. Understanding the details can provide deeper insight.

Being Chased by Zombies

This often symbolizes running from unresolved fears, responsibilities, or emotional pain.

Fighting Zombies

This suggests inner strength and your desire to overcome challenges or negative influences.

Hiding from Zombies

This reflects avoidance, fear of confrontation, or emotional withdrawal.

Being Bitten

This may symbolize being influenced by negativity, toxic people, or harmful habits.

Becoming a Zombie

This represents fear of emotional numbness, loss of identity, or feeling disconnected from your purpose.

Surviving a Zombie Attack

This is a positive sign, symbolizing resilience, hope, and personal growth despite fear.
